After last year’s severe overcapacity slump, Chinese battery firms secured about 200 overseas orders totaling 186 GWh in H1 2025. Beijing’s 250 billion yuan ($32 billion) investment plan aims to add 180 GW of new energy storage capacity by 2027. India’s demand for solar cells sees exports of the product from China increase by over 70% in the first half of 2025, doubling to over 40% of all solar products as solar panel exports stagnate. Large battery customers include Germanys top car makers such as Volkswagen and BMW as well as grid operators and utilities that are building out the countrys BESS.
